Limit Testing
In SORTING mode, a reading will fail if it fails the Compliance Test, or is not
within any of the Digital I/O Bands. If the tests pass and only Limit 1 is enabled,
the associated pass pattern will be output. Otherwise, the
fi
rst limit test band that
passes will output its lower limit pattern (upper limit patterns will be ignored). If
Limit 1 fails, its failure patterns will be output. If no Limit 2, 3, or 5-12 passes,
their failure pattern will be output. When SORTING is selected, the Digital I/O bit
pattern can also be set (0 to 7, 3-bit; 0 to 15, 4-bit).
–
AUTO CLEAR
—
Use this menu item to ENABLE or DISABLE auto-clear for
the digital output. After enabling auto-clear, you will be prompted to set the pass/
fail pattern pulse width (delay; 0 to 60.00000sec). You will then be prompted to set
the digital output clear pattern (0 to 7, 3-bit; 0 to 15, 4-bit; 0 to 65535, 16-bit).
NOTE
16-bit digital output patterns are available only with the 2499-DIGIO option.
•
H/W LIMITS
—
Use this menu item to control and set the fail mode for the Limit 1
(Compliance) test:
-
CONTROL
—
Use to ENABLE or DISABLE the test.
-
FAIL MODE
—
Use to select the fail mode for Limit 1 test. With IN selected, the
test will fail when the SourceMeter is in compliance. With OUT selected, the test
will fail when not in compliance. Also use to specify the digital output bit pattern
for Limit #1 IN or OUT test failure (0 to 7, 3-bit; 0 to 15, 4-bit; 0 to 65535, 16-bit).
•
S/W LIMITS
—
Use this menu item to control, set limits for, and de
fi
ne output bit pat-
terns for LIM2, LIM3, and LIM5 through LIM12 tests:
-
CONTROL
—
Use to ENABLE or DISABLE the test.
-
LOLIM
—
Use to set the low limit and, for the grading mode, specify the
“
fail
”
bit
pattern (0-7; 3-bit; 0 to 15; 4-bit; 0 to 65535, 16-bit).
-
HILIM
—
Use to set the high limit and, for the grading mode, specify the
“
fail
”
bit
pattern (0 to 7; 3-bit); 0 to 15; 4-bit; 0 to 65535, 16-bit).
-
PASS
—
Use to specify the
“
pass
”
bit pattern for the sorting mode software limit
tests.
•
PASS
—
Use this menu item to dictate actions upon a PASS condition:
-
DIGIO PATTERN
—
Use this option item to de
fi
ne the digital output bit pattern
(0 to 7, 3-bit; 0 to 15, 4-bit; 0 to 65535, 16-bit). For the grading mode, it is the pass
pattern for the
“
all tests pass
”
condition. For the sorting mode, it is the pass pattern
for Limit 1 (compliance) when all other software limit tests are disabled (0 to 7, 3-
bit; 0 to 15, 4-bit; 0 to 65535, 16-bit).
-
SRC MEM LOC
—
Use this option with a Source Memory Sweep to select the
next memory location point in the sweep when the PASS condition occurs. If
NEXT is selected, the next point in the sweep list will be selected. You can also
branch to a different point in the sweep by specifying the memory LOCATION# (1
to 100).
